siddhartha-star-dev / dfbs

A domestic flight Booking system CLI application created using python MySQL.

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Introduction

I made this project to apply my knowledge of MYSQL and python and make a pseudo application with it, the current project is a command line application for simulating Flight Booking System

How to run

  • Clone the repository
  • Install requirements by pip install -r requirements.txt
  • Create a mysql database and a user with all permissions on that database
  • Run the main.py file

Functionalities

  • The project tries to connect to the specified database and creates the requires tables with dummy data in case not already present.
  • Search flights
  • Book seats in a flight
  • View bookings

Screenshots:

  • Connection and welcome welcome and connection

  • Searching for flights and making bookings Searching for flights and making bookings

  • View bookings view bookings

About

A domestic flight Booking system CLI application created using python MySQL.


Languages

Language:Python 100.0%